Monthly Airbnb Revenue Variations & Income Potential in Bad Säckingen (2025)

Understanding the monthly revenue variations for Airbnb listings in Bad Säckingen is key to maximizing your short term rental income potential. Seasonality significantly impacts earnings. Our analysis, based on data from the past 12 months, shows that the peak revenue month for STRs in Bad Säckingen is typically December, while January often presents the lowest earnings, highlighting opportunities for strategic pricing adjustments during shoulder and low seasons. Explore the typical Airbnb income in Bad Säckingen across different performance tiers:

  •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ve $2,661+ monthly, often utilizing dynamic pricing and superior guest experiences.
  • Strong performing properties (Top 25%) earn $1,870 or more, indicating effective management and desirable locations/amenities.
  • Typical properties (Median) generate around $1,034 per month, representing the average market performance.
  •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) see earnings around $458, often with potential for optimization.

Bad Säckingen Airbnb Occupancy Rate Trends (2025)

Maximize your bookings by understanding the Bad Säckingen STR occupancy trends. Seasonal demand shifts significantly influence how often properties are booked. Typically, Julysees the highest demand (peak season occupancy), while November experiences the lowest (low season). Effective strategies, like adjusting minimum stays or offering promotions, can boost occupancy during slower periods. Here's how different property tiers perform in Bad Säckingen:

  •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ve 82%+ occupancy, indicating high desirability and potentially optimized availability.
  • Strong performing properties (Top 25%) maintain 65% or higher occupancy, suggesting good market fit and guest satisfaction.
  • Typical properties (Median) have an occupancy rate around 41%.
  •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) average 19% occupancy, potentially facing higher vacancy.

Average Daily Rate (ADR) Airbnb Trends in Bad Säckingen (2025)

Effective short term rental pricing strategy in Bad Säckingen involves understanding monthly ADR fluctuations. The Average Daily Rate (ADR) for Airbnb in Bad Säckingen typically peaks in May and dips lowest during January. Leveraging Airbnb dynamic pricing tools or strategies based on this seasonality can significantly boost revenue. Here's a look at the typical nightly rates achieved:

  •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) command rates of $144+ per night, often due to premium features or locations.
  • Strong performing properties (Top 25%) achieve nightly rates of $110 or more.
  • Typical properties (Median) charge around $88 per night.
  •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) earn around $60 per night.

Best Areas for Airbnb Investment in Bad Säckingen (2025)

Exploring the top neighborhoods for short-term rentals in Bad Säckingen? This section highlights key areas, outlining why they are attractive for hosts and guests, along with notable local attractions. Consider these locations based on your target guest profile and investment strategy.

Neighborhood / AreaWhy Host Here? (Target Guests & Appeal)Key Attractions & Landmarks
City Center
The heart of Bad Säckingen, offering easy access to restaurants, cafés, and shopping. Ideal for tourists looking to experience local culture and history closely.
Bad Säckingen Castle, Church of St. Fridman, Rhein Bridge, Trompetenmuseum, Old Town
Thermal Baths Area
Known for its relaxing thermal baths and wellness centers, this area attracts tourists seeking relaxation and rejuvenation. Perfect for those looking for a tranquil getaway.
Thermalbad Bad Säckingen, Spa facilities, Recreation areas, Wellness centers
Rhein River Promenade
A picturesque location along the Rhine River, perfect for outdoor enthusiasts and those who enjoy scenic walks. Popular with families and nature lovers.
Rhein River views, Walking and cycling paths, Picnic areas, Bicycle rentals
Cultural District
Home to local theaters and cultural events throughout the year, attracting those interested in the arts and local community activities.
Stadthalle Bad Säckingen, Local art galleries, Community festivals
Historical Old Town
Rich in history and charm, this area features well-preserved architecture and quaint streets, appealing to tourists interested in history and local traditions.
Old Town streets, Local shops, Traditional restaurants
Nature Trails
Surrounded by beautiful natural landscapes, this area is perfect for hiking and outdoor activities, attracting adventure travelers and nature lovers.
Hiking trails, Nature parks, Bird watching spots
Festival Grounds
Hosts several local festivals and events, making it a lively spot for visitors looking to experience local culture and festivities.
Annual festivals, Local food markets, Live performances
Nearby Wine Region
Situated near wine-producing areas, this location attracts wine enthusiasts looking to explore vineyards and taste local wines.
Wine tours, Vineyard visits, Tasting events

Bad Säckingen ST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)

Average Booking Lead Time by Month

Booking Lead Time Insights for Bad Säckingen

  • The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Bad Säckingen is 38 days.
  • Guests book furthest in advance for stays during May (average 84 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
  • The shortest booking windows occur for stays in February (average 15 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
  • Seasonally, Spring (58 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Winter (36 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.
